2/21/2024 0 Comments Swing shift schedules![]() Then there are swing shifts where workers alternate between day and night shifts. There are also overnight shifts, where staff take turns adding the night work schedule to their normal routines. So, depending on the specific period covered by the work schedule, rotating shifts could be described as day/night shifts, where workers only work during the day or night respectively. Thus, there will always be a member of staff present. This work schedule is commonly found in organizations that have to be open for 24 hours every day of the week, or for a handful of hours less.īecause they have to run operations with a limited number of staff, the organization uses rotating shifts of 12 hours max to compensate for being short-staffed. And for the next 3 days, you would only be at the office at night to take over from someone else who was there during the day. So, for the first 3 days, you will be at your office during the day while someone else is scheduled for night work. This means that you have to be at work during a specific period, and then this schedule is rotated so that when you are at work another time, the period would be different.Īt the end of the work schedule, every other person in your organization would have also experienced every kind of shift and period.įor example, in a rotating shift, you may be asked to work 3 day shifts as a medical staff, to be followed by 3 night shifts. Instead, one works for 8 hours, for example, and another takes over, then the next one, and so on.Īs for rotating shifts, the work schedule itself changes instead of just the employees. ![]() However, these employees do not work at the same time. Such a schedule requires employees to work in shifts, meaning that every employee in the organization must work a specific number of hours every day.
